Hotel Los Angeles, Granada
10/10 Excellent
"We stayed in a spacious family room for 9 nights. It was nice to have space for 4 people. The room was cleaned daily and was spotless. The maids do an excellent job. The hotel has a traditional Spanish feel to it which we liked. Lots of statues and a grand staircase next to reception. It’s light and spacious with lots of places to sit and watch the world go by. Breakfast was perfect. Lots of free tables and it was never crowded. Lots of options for cold and warm food. Everything replenished in good time so you don’t have to wait for anything. Several juices and coffee are offered as well as various types of milk inc lactose free and milkshakes. You can eat inside the restaurant or outside on a small terrace which was nice. A nice pool that is big enough to cool down in. Sun beds and recliner deck chairs around the pool. There are meals available for lunch at the poolside. Food and drink was fairly priced. The staff throughout the hotel are friendly and helpful. They work hard but always have time to be pleasant to the guests. The location is excellent. A shop and bar within a few hundred metres and the edge of Centro only a pleasant 10 minute walk. The city is buzzing both in the day and of an evening. The Alhambra is a 15-20 minute walk. Allow yourself a bit of extra time as it’s an uphill walk. If walking isn’t your thing, taxis are fairly priced and there is a small bus up to the Alhambra which is well worth a visit. Overall it was a fantastic experience."

What's the difference between 5-star and 4-star hotels in Granada?
If you decide to spend your holiday at a 4-star hotel in Granada, you'll usually find plenty of amenities to keep you comfortable, such as a restaurant, gym and pool. You can look forward to excellent service and upscale accommodation. Go for a 5-star hotel and you'll get a few extra bells and whistles — think on-site spas, around-the-clock concierge and opulent turndown services. You're likely to get more amenities and premium services at a 5-star retreat, though both are fabulous options for luxury guests.
